The Differences Between 30A and 50A RV Power Cord Options

WebApr 12, 2024 · 50A RV Power Cord. When comparing 30A and 50A RV power cords, the 50A is rated to carry up to 50 amps of current at 120/240 volts. It can be used in larger RVs that have more appliances and higher energy needs. This is also the type of cord you'll probably need for a newer RV. WebNov 18, 2024 · Practically all household electrical appliances that work on the heating effect of current are marked with voltage and power ratings. An electrical kettle which is marked 240V, 1500 W means that the electric kettle will consume 1500 J of electrical energy every 1 second if it is connected to a 240 V supply. WebNov 1, 2024 · Dryer Wattage: 2,000-6,000 watts. As you can see from comparing the wattages of washers and dryers, dryers consume electricity at a much higher rate than washers.
